I never knew but in MCCC it was possible to set up which notifications you want to come through while your phone was on silent. I just tested it and it actually works, though every time I start playing it seems I have to set the phone to silent because I guess it resets it every time I restart the game.
Anyway, so yeah, there was a way to quiet the phone proper; MCCC Settings > Notification/Console/Menu Settings > Phone Texts...
I never looked under Notifications because I didn't imagine phones would be under there lol.
I played with it since yesterday now, and it's working. And it's so quiet in my Sims life I actually felt the need to invite some company. So that's how it should work Make me WANT to socialize!
